A great local agent does more than just book a cabin. They become your personal cruise consultant, translating the overwhelming array of options—from massive megaships to intimate river cruises and expedition vessels—into a perfect fit for your travel style and budget. For folks in Thorpe, this means finding an agent who appreciates the logistics of starting a journey from a rural area. The best agents will expertly handle not just the cruise itself, but the crucial travel arrangements to and from major departure ports like Miami, Fort Lauderdale, or New York. They can bundle flights, pre-cruise hotels, and even long-term parking solutions, turning a complex multi-leg trip into a single, stress-free package.
Look for an agent with specific cruise line certifications and firsthand experience. Many top-performing agents are affiliated with consortia like Cruise Lines International Association (CLIA), which provides them with specialized training and access to exclusive amenities and pricing. When you consult with them, ask about their recent ship inspections or personal sailings. An agent who can describe the atmosphere on Norwegian's deck versus the refined elegance of Holland America, or who knows which lines offer the best Appalachian-inspired entertainment or dining, is providing invaluable, nuanced advice you simply can't get from a website.
